The Gangotri Glacier, which feeds the Ganges, has retreated by approximately 1,500 meters since 1935, with an annual recession rate of 10-22 meters.
Another glacier, Satopanth, which along with Gangotri is the primary contributor of ice melt water of Ganga river, too has been facing increasing melt rates, other studies have found.
